Renesas Electronics Corporation AT45DB161E-SHFKA-T is a 16Mbit NOR FLASH memory device with a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I). This non-volatile memory component operates at a clock frequency of 85 MHz, offering a rapid 7 ns access time. Its memory organization is 2M x 8, and it supports a single 2.3V to 3.6V supply voltage. The AT45DB161E-SHFKA-T features page write cycle times of 8µs and 4ms, designed for efficient data storage. Packaged in an 8-SOIC (0.209", 5.30mm Width) surface mount configuration, it is supplied on tape and reel. This component is suitable for applications requiring high-speed data storage and retrieval, commonly found in industrial and consumer electronics. The operating temperature range is -40°C to 85°C (TC).

Integrated Circuit FAQs

An integrated circuit (IC) is a semiconductor chip that contains transistors, resistors, capacitors, and other electronic components on a single silicon substrate. ICs are the foundation of modern electronics and power devices such as smartphones, computers, automotive systems, and industrial equipment.

Integrated circuits work by routing electrical signals through microscopic semiconductor components fabricated onto a silicon chip. Depending on the design, ICs can process, amplify, store, or control electronic data.
